NAICOM urges African governments to support insurance industry

- Advertisement -

Abuja, Nigeria (CU)_ NAICOM – The National Insurance Commission has urged all African countries to promote insurance business to boost economic growth. Sunday Thomas, the Commissioner for Insurance, who made the announcement at the industry’s annual conference, tasked Tope Smart, the newly elected president of the African Insurance Organisation (AIO), with persuading governments across the continent to provide essential support and create a positive environment for insurance business to thrive.
